How they compare

Nigeria currently reports 758.21 million NFL, current US$ against 648.74 million NFL, current US$ in Colombia, a difference of 109.47 million NFL, current US$.

That makes Nigeria's figure about 1.2 times Colombia's.

The two have swapped places 13 times across 53 shared years of data; in 1970 it was Colombia ahead.

Colombia ranks 12th and Nigeria ranks 11th of 113 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Colombia averaged higher in 5 and Nigeria in 1.

Net financial flows received by the borrower during the year are disbursements of loans and credits less repayments of principal. IBRD is the International Bank for Reconstruction and Development, the founding and largest member of the World Bank Group. Data are in current U.S. dollars.
